When organizations leverage Business Process Management (BPM) software to centrally model and manage more of their business processes, they face the challenge and opportunity to monitor and continuously improve the efficiency and effectiveness of those processes.
TIBCO iProcess™ Analytics software enables organizations to analyze, evaluate and monitor business processes, providing deep insight into the performance of key processes and the knowledge needed to continuously improve them. iProcess Analytics combines current and historical process data and presents this data via intuitive dashboard views. An integrated early-warning system monitors all running instances and triggers alerts when deviations against planned values occur, thus enabling organizations to react quickly and take rapid corrective action. iProcess Analytics is a powerful addition to TIBCO’s proven BPM software, which is deployed at over 800 customer sites with over 500,000 users.

Attributes & Capabilities
Performance Monitoring Dashboards
- Dashboard view enables the visualization of currently running processes and uses icons such as traffic lights to highlight deviations from planned values, as well as qualitative data relating to process executions.
- Enables users to drill down into process instance data based on common process mining techniques.
- Enables line managers to analyze the effectiveness and efficiencies of business processes at the aggregate or individual level.
- Comes with out-of-the-box process metrics (e.g. throughputs, cycle times, costs, resource usages and frequencies) that can be customized to suit the organization’s operations and specific requirements for performance management.
- A configuration wizard helps users create their own view of information that meets their needs, so it can be used by department heads, CTOs and senior level executives who need different amounts and granularity of data.

Platform, Standards and Security
Front-end platform: Windows NT/2000/XP
- Front-end browser: Internet Explorer 5.0.1 or later, Netscape Navigator 4.7 or later
- Runtime environment: Java 2 (JRE 1.4.1)
- IPA Server platform: Windows NT/2000/XP, Solaris
- Database: Microsoft SQL Server 2000, Oracle 8/8i/9i
- Web Server: Any (Apache or Microsoft Internet Information Server are recommended)
